Bulgarian

Etymology

From Proto-Slavic *čьto, from Proto-Indo-European *kʷid, *kʷis.

Pronunciation

Pronoun

що (što)

  1. (dated) that, which (relative pronoun)
  2. (dated) what (interrogative pronoun)

Adverb

що (što)

  1. (colloquial) why

Ukrainian

Etymology

From Proto-Slavic *čьto, from (deprecated template usage) [etyl] Proto-Indo-European *kʷid, *kʷis.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): [ʃtʃɔ]
  • Audio:(file)

Conjunction

що (ščo)

  1. that

Pronoun

що (ščo)

  1. that, which (relative pronoun)
  2. what (interrogative pronoun)
